Reasonable price, considering, and excellent stopping distance which is #1 for me because I have an emergency stop at least once a month, usually more like once a week, and if I had generic tires with generic stopping distance I'd have crashed the car long ago. How I havent been rear ended is beyond me because when I look in the rear view I swear the persons white knuckles appear to be kissing my back window, yet so far I've survived unscathed. Often when braking, and the car behind looks like it's gunna hit, I'll let off to get as close to the car in front as possible to give them room. I bet $ that's saved me.
#2 for me is cornering and handling overall. Aside from fun I often have to dodge a slow or stopped car in the fast lane, yet also not hit the center divide, so it has to be stable. Tread life is all but last, and kinda has to be last with #1 & 2.
I mention that stuff b/c many people don't consider stopping distance, but if you look at the claimed distance of most tires, then look at the above.... Think about all the times you almost, or did make contact. Would that have been avoided with the right tires?
I never get close to the advertised mileage, and a few times I only got 10%, but in a Benz I usually get 25-35% in the rear and 50-60% up front. I think only hypermilers and little old ladies in light cars hit the claimed miles.
